Distribution of five minute Apgar scores and neonatal symptoms in the first week of life among 727 infants with normal birth weight, no congenital malformations, and without major neurological impairments
Apgar 0–3 (n=155) | Apgar 4–6 (n=274) | Apgar 7–10 (n=298) | |
---|---|---|---|
Values are numbers with percentages in parentheses. | |||
*At least one of the symptoms: seizures, feeding difficulties, or ventilator treatment. | |||
Neonatal seizures | 18 (11.6) | 13 (4.7) | 1 (0.3) |
Need for intravenous or tube feeding | 31 (20.0) | 41 (15.0) | 0 (0) |
Feeding difficulties without need for intravenous or tube feeding | 23 (14.8) | 40 (14.6) | 37 (12.4) |
Ventilator treatment | 50 (32.3) | 67 (24.5) | 5 (1.7) |
Neonatal symptoms* first week of life | 77 (49.7) | 122 (44.5) | 40 (13.4) |
